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:
Among the crucial great things about 24-hour daycare may be the mobility it gives working moms and dads. Numerous parents work shifts that offer beyond old-fashioned daycare hours, making it difficult to acquire childcare that meets their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this problem by providing care during evenings, vacations, as well as instantly. This allows moms and dads to the office without worrying about finding someone to watch kids during non-traditional hours.
Another advantage of 24-hour daycare may be the reassurance it provides to moms and dads. Comprehending that their children are now being looked after by trained experts in a secure and secure environment can relieve the anxiety and shame very often includes leaving kiddies in daycare. Moms and dads can consider their particular work knowing that their children have been in good arms, that could cause increased output and job satisfaction.
In addition, 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a sense of community and support for families. Parents who work non-traditional hours frequently battle to discover childcare options that meet their demands, leading to feelings of separation and stress. 24-hour daycare centers can offer a sense of that belong and camaraderie among parents dealing with comparable difficulties, creating a support network that will help people thrive.

One of the greatest difficulties is staffing. Finding skilled and reliable childcare providers who are prepared to work non-traditional hours can be difficult, leading to large return rates and potential staffing shortages. This might influence the standard of attention offered to children and create instability for people relying on 24-hour daycare services.
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the price. Providing attention night and day calls for extra staffing and sources, which could drive within the price of solutions. This is often a barrier for low-income households who may not be able to manage 24-hour daycare, making all of them with limited options for childcare during non-traditional hours.
Regulation and Oversight:
To be able to make sure the protection and well being of young ones in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and oversight are crucial. State and regional governments set criteria for certification and accreditation of daycare centers, including those that operate twenty-four hours a day. These standards cover an array of places,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health requirements, and staff education and qualifications.
Besides federal government laws, numerous 24-hour daycare centers elect to seek certification from national companies such as the nationwide Association when it comes to Education of small children (NAEYC) or even the nationwide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a commitment to top-quality care and can help moms and dads feel confident within their range of childcare provider.
